RevokeCertificateContent(String, String, DateTimeOffset, String) Constructor
Definition
Important
Some information relates to prerelease product that may be substantially modified before it’s released. Microsoft makes no warranties, express or implied, with respect to the information provided here.
Initializes a new instance of RevokeCertificateContent.
public RevokeCertificateContent (string serialNumber, string thumbprint, DateTimeOffset effectiveOn, string reason);
new Azure.ResourceManager.TrustedSigning.Models.RevokeCertificateContent : string * string * DateTimeOffset * string -> Azure.ResourceManager.TrustedSigning.Models.RevokeCertificateContent
Public Sub New (serialNumber As String, thumbprint As String, effectiveOn As DateTimeOffset, reason As String)
Parameters
- serialNumber
- String
Serial number of the certificate.
- thumbprint
- String
Thumbprint of the certificate.
- effectiveOn
- DateTimeOffset
The timestamp when the revocation is effective.
- reason
- String
Reason for the revocation.
Exceptions
serialNumber
, thumbprint
or reason
is null.
